Myasthenia Gravis: Symptoms , Identification, and Therapy

Myasthenia gravis is a persistent neuromuscular condition characterized by fatigue of skeletal fibers . Symptoms typically feature problems with facial action, blurred sight , split vision , difficulty consuming, and slurred communication. Detection often requires a series of tests , like analysis, electrophysiological exams , and the edrophonium challenge test . Therapy options include drugs such as acetylcholinesterase inhibitors , immunosuppressants , and, in certain situations , removal of the thymus gland.

What is Myasthenia Gravis? Exploring the autoimmune disorder

Myasthenia Gravis ( this ailment is a chronic muscle-nerve condition characterized by reduced function that increases with exertion and lessens with rest . It's an immune-related condition where the body’s natural defenses mistakenly targets receptors on the nerve cells , disrupting the transmission between nerves and skeletal tissue , leading to reduced muscle strength . This can affect various tissues throughout the entire physique and often impacts vision closure and difficulty with breathing.
